Overview

SBI and Startale are set to launch a regulated yen stablecoin as part of their initiative to connect Japan to on-chain finance and facilitate cross-border tokenized asset flows. This development aligns with Japan’s new regulatory framework established by the Financial Services Agency (FSA).

Launch of the Digital Yen Stablecoin

The upcoming yen stablecoin is designed to integrate Japan more deeply into the evolving landscape of digital finance. By introducing a regulated stablecoin, SBI and Startale aim to enhance Japan’s participation in on-chain finance, which refers to financial transactions and services conducted on blockchain networks.

This initiative is significant as it reflects a growing recognition of the importance of digital currencies and their potential to transform traditional financial systems. With the stablecoin, users will be able to engage in cross-border transactions more efficiently, leveraging the advantages of tokenized assets. The launch is expected to provide a seamless solution for international settlements, thereby positioning Japan as a forward-thinking player in the global financial ecosystem.

The move comes in the context of Japan’s evolving regulatory framework, which has been designed to accommodate innovations in the financial sector while ensuring consumer protection and market integrity. The FSA’s new regime is a critical factor in the development and deployment of the stablecoin, as it lays the groundwork for a regulated environment in which digital currencies can operate. This regulatory clarity may help to attract further investments and innovations in the Japanese market, as companies and developers seek to navigate the landscape with a clear understanding of the rules governing digital assets.
